跳至主要內容
  • Hostloc 空間訪問刷分
  • 售賣場
  • 廣告位
  • 賣站?

4563博客

全新的繁體中文 WordPress 網站
  • 首頁
  • 反代大佬 求助一个问题呢
未分類
11 2 月 2020

反代大佬 求助一个问题呢

怪人 大佬有话说 : 2020-1-6 21:33:43

反代大佬 求助一个问题呢

一个前端只能反代一个网站吗?

还是后端只能一个网站?

hpp 大佬有话说 : 2020-1-6 22:06:11

。。。根本听不懂你在说什么。

怪人 大佬有话说 : 2020-1-6 22:18:36

hpp 大佬有话说 : 2020-1-6 22:06
。。。根本听不懂你在说什么。

意思:
A小鸡做前端 绑定了 www.aa.com www.bb.com
b小鸡做后端绑定了 web.aa.com web.bb.com

设置了反代 只有www.aa.com能正常反代web.aa.com 然而 www.bb.com不能正常反代到web.bb.com

A小鸡设置了 host

127.0.0.1 web.aa.com
127.0.0.1 web.bb.com

这样能懂么?

怪人 大佬有话说 : 2020-1-6 22:56:28

用bt 5.9版本。。顶一下

wangjiankai 大佬有话说 : 2020-1-7 01:03:17

nginx配置文件不放出来,怎么找问题

jiangcuo 大佬有话说 : 2020-1-7 07:40:04

当然可以了,nginx支持泛解析,指定

怪人 大佬有话说 : 2020-1-7 20:14:15

wangjiankai 大佬有话说 : 2020-1-7 01:03
nginx配置文件不放出来,怎么找问题

server
{
    listen 80;
    server_name abc.com www.abc.com;
    index index.php index.html index.htm default.php default.htm default.html;
    root /www/wwwroot/abc.com;
   
    #SSL-START SSL相关配置,请勿删除或修改下一行带注释的404规则
    #error_page 404/404.html;
    #SSL-END
   
    #ERROR-PAGE-START错误页配置,可以注释、删除或修改
    error_page 404 /404.html;
    error_page 502 /502.html;
    #ERROR-PAGE-END
   
    #PHP-INFO-STARTPHP引用配置,可以注释或修改

        #PROXY-START
    location ~ /purge(/.*) {
      proxy_cache_purge cache_one $host$request_uri$is_args$args;
      #access_log/www/wwwlogs/abc.com_purge_cache.log;
    }
    location /
    {
      proxy_pass http://web.abc.com;
      proxy_set_header Host $host;
      proxy_set_header X-Real-IP $remote_addr;
      pro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
      proxy_set_header REMOTE-HOST $remote_addr;
               
      #持久化连接相关配置
      #proxy_connect_timeout 30s;
      #proxy_read_timeout 86400s;
      #proxy_send_timeout 30s;
      #proxy_http_version 1.1;
      #proxy_set_header Upgrade $http_upgrade;
      #proxy_set_header Connection "upgrade";
      
      add_header X-Cache $upstream_cache_status;
      proxy_set_header Accept-Encoding "";
      sub_filter "web.abc.com" "www.abc.com";
      sub_filter_once off;
      expires 12h;
    }
   
    location ~ .*.(php|jsp|cgi|asp|aspx|flv|swf|xml)?$
    {
      proxy_set_header Host $host;
      proxy_set_header X-Real-IP $remote_addr;
      pro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
      proxy_set_header REMOTE-HOST $remote_addr;
      proxy_pass http://web.abc.com;
      proxy_set_header Accept-Encoding "";
      sub_filter "web.abc.com" "www.abc.com";
      sub_filter_once off;
    }
   
    location ~ .*.(html|htm|png|gif|jpeg|jpg|bmp|js|css)?$
    {
      proxy_set_header Host $host;
      proxy_set_header X-Real-IP $remote_addr;
      pro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
      proxy_set_header REMOTE-HOST $remote_addr;
      proxy_pass http://web.abc.com;
      
      #缓存相关配置
      #proxy_cache cache_one;
      #proxy_cache_key $host$request_uri$is_args$args;
      #proxy_cache_valid 200 304 301 302 1h;
      proxy_set_header Accept-Encoding "";
      sub_filter "web.abc.com" "www.abc.com";
      sub_filter_once off;
      expires 24h;
    }
    #PROXY-END

        include enable-php-71.conf;
    #PHP-INFO-END
   
    #REWRITE-START URL重写规则引用,修改后将导致面板设置的伪静态规则失效
    include /www/server/panel/vhost/rewrite/abc.com.conf;
    #REWRITE-END
   
    #禁止访问的文件或目录
    location ~ ^/(.user.ini|.htaccess|.git|.svn|.project|LICENSE|README.md)
    {
      return 404;
    }
   
    #一键申请SSL证书验证目录相关设置
    location ~ .well-known{
      allow all;
    }
   
    access_log/www/wwwlogs/abc.com.log;
    error_log/www/wwwlogs/abc.com.error.log;
}

nginx配置文件

edear 大佬有话说 : 2020-1-7 20:22:45

一个前端可以反代无数个网站(后端)

怪人 大佬有话说 : 2020-1-7 20:30:26

edear 大佬有话说 : 2020-1-7 20:22
一个前端可以反代无数个网站(后端)

反代到后端IP的网页不是后端域网站

文章導覽

上一篇文章
下一篇文章

AD

其他操作

  • 登入
  • 訂閱網站內容的資訊提供
  • 訂閱留言的資訊提供
  • WordPress.org 台灣繁體中文

51la

4563博客

全新的繁體中文 WordPress 網站
返回頂端
本站採用 WordPress 建置 | 佈景主題採用 GretaThemes 所設計的 Memory
4563博客
  • Hostloc 空間訪問刷分
  • 售賣場
  • 廣告位
  • 賣站?
在這裡新增小工具